From being the first company to introduce branded steel products in India to pioneering the franchise-based manufacturing model, Kamdhenu Limited has significantly changed the perception of TMT bars as a mere commodity.
-

With an in-house capacity of 120,000 MTPA, 80+ franchise units, and a robust nationwide network of over 8,500 dealers, Kamdhenu has emerged as one of India’s largest TMTselling brands in the retail market. However, Chairman and Managing Director Satish Kumar Agarwal acclaims the success of the brand’s growth to their customer-first approach, quality, and constant quest for innovation.
In an interview with Nisha Shukla, Kamdhenu’s CMD talks about the visionary strategy that has helped him transform TMT bars from a commodity into a branded business, the secret behind the success of their franchisee model, new offerings, plans for future growth, expansion, and innovations.
